Marvell Technology has made a significant move to boost its AI and data center capabilities. The company announced it will acquire XConn Technologies. This deal is all about enhancing Marvell's switching silicon lineup. XConn brings expertise in advanced PCIe and CXL switch products. Marvell aims to strengthen its Ultra Accelerator Link (UALink) switch portfolio. The acquisition also adds experienced engineers to the team.
The financial details of the deal are interesting. Marvell will pay about $540 million. This amount will be split between cash and stock. The deal is expected to close in early 2026. However, this is subject to approvals and standard conditions.
Why does this matter for AI data centers? AI workloads are growing. Data center designs are evolving. They are moving beyond single racks to multi-rack systems. These new architectures need high bandwidth and ultra-low latency connections. UALink is an open standard. It aims to improve connectivity across large accelerator clusters. This standard builds on PCIe ecosystem advances. It targets next-generation performance and reach needs.
Matt Murphy, Marvell's CEO, sees this as a strategic move. He believes the combination strengthens Marvell's connectivity strategy. It supports AI and cloud data centers. Murphy also noted that XConn complements Marvell's pending Celestial AI acquisition. Gerry Fan, XConn's CEO, agrees. He said high-speed connectivity is crucial for modern data centers.
XConn's products are already in production. Their PCIe 5 and CXL 2. 0 switches are available today. PCIe 6 and CXL 3. 1 products are sampling now. Marvell expects revenue from this acquisition to start in late 2027. The company projects XConn to become profitable by then. Marvell aims for the business to reach about $100 million in revenue by fiscal 2028.
